Bocado Tapas Wine Bar: A Shared Culinary Journey

Imagine a vibrant evening filled with small, exquisite dishes designed for sharing, paired with an extensive selection of Spanish wines. Bocado Tapas Wine Bar offers precisely this experience, making it a top contender among romantic restaurants in Worcester MA for date night. Its trendy, Spanish-inspired ambiance, complete with exposed brick and warm lighting, fosters an energetic yet intimate setting.

  • Why it's Romantic: The very nature of tapas encourages interaction. You're sampling, discussing, and discovering new flavors together. With over 40 tapas varieties, imported meats and cheeses, and paella, there's always something new to try, sparking conversation and shared enjoyment. The extensive Spanish wine list further elevates the experience, inviting you to linger and savor each moment.
  • Ideal for: Couples who love to explore new flavors, enjoy a lively but sophisticated atmosphere, and appreciate the intimacy of sharing small plates. It’s perfect for a second or third date, or for long-term couples looking to reignite that spark of discovery.

The Sole Proprietor: Classic Elegance & Seafood Splendor

A Worcester institution since 1979, The Sole Proprietor exudes a timeless elegance that speaks to traditional romance. Consistently voted Worcester's top seafood restaurant, it’s celebrated for its pristine seafood, sushi, raw bar items, and an extensive wine list, all served in a refined, sophisticated setting.

  • Why it's Romantic: The ambiance here is one of understated luxury. White tablecloths, impeccable service, and a focus on high-quality ingredients create a sense of occasion. Whether you're indulging in fresh oysters from the raw bar, sharing a sushi platter, or savoring perfectly prepared entrees, the focus is on a high-quality, memorable meal. It’s a place where you can dress up a bit and feel truly pampered.
  • Ideal for: Anniversary dinners, milestone celebrations, or when you want to impress on a special first date. Couples who appreciate classic fine dining, exceptional seafood, and a more formal, yet comfortable, romantic atmosphere will find it perfect.

deadhorse hill: Modern Romance with a Farm-to-Table Philosophy

Set in a beautifully renovated 160-year-old former hilltop hotel, deadhorse hill brings a fresh, New American farm-to-table approach to Worcester's dining scene. Chef Jared Forman's seasonal menus, crafted with locally sourced ingredients, offer a refined yet approachable experience that feels both contemporary and cozy.

  • Why it's Romantic: The interior blends historic charm with modern design, creating an atmosphere that is at once chic and inviting. The focus on seasonal, artfully prepared dishes encourages conversation about the food itself, while the attentive service ensures a seamless experience. It’s a place that feels sophisticated without being stuffy, perfect for a couple who appreciates culinary craftsmanship and a stylish setting.
  • Ideal for: Foodie couples, those who appreciate a modern aesthetic, and anyone looking for a thoughtful, ingredient-driven dining experience. It's excellent for a thoughtful date where you want to engage with the menu and each other.

Via Italian Table: Chic Italian Comfort

For those who find romance in the warmth and richness of authentic Italian cuisine served in a stylish setting, Via Italian Table is an outstanding choice among romantic restaurants in Worcester MA for date night. It combines classic Italian comfort food with a chic, sophisticated ambiance, complete with an extensive dessert menu and a seasonal patio.

  • Why it's Romantic: Via strikes a beautiful balance between cozy Italian hospitality and upscale dining. The rich aromas, the carefully crafted pasta dishes, and the inviting wine list create a sensory experience that’s inherently romantic. Its elegant decor and comfortable seating make it easy to settle in for a long, leisurely meal, and the seasonal patio offers an added layer of charm during warmer months.
  • Ideal for: Couples who adore Italian food, seek a lively but refined atmosphere, and appreciate a place where they can feel both comfortable and elegantly dressed. It’s perfect for celebrating traditions or simply enjoying a delightful evening together.

Lock 50: Intimate Small Plates & Creative Cocktails

Operating as a casual café by day, Lock 50 transforms into a trendy spot for exquisite New American small plates by night, making it a compelling option for an intimate and modern date night. Its focus on inventive dishes and a carefully curated beverage program creates a sophisticated, yet unpretentious, atmosphere.

  • Why it's Romantic: The smaller scale and focus on small plates lend themselves to an intimate experience, similar to tapas but with a distinct New American flair. The menu is designed for sharing and exploration, fostering conversation. Creative cocktails and a well-chosen wine list further enhance the elevated, yet cozy, vibe. It's a place that feels special and exclusive without being overly formal.
  • Ideal for: Adventurous palates, couples who enjoy artisanal cocktails, and those looking for a sophisticated, intimate setting to share unique culinary experiences. Perfect for a more modern, less traditional romantic outing.

  • Pre-Dinner Culture:
  • The Hanover Theatre and Conservatory for the Performing Arts: Catching a Broadway show, concert, or comedy act at this opulent Renaissance-style theatre (dating back to 1904) can be a breathtaking start or end to an evening. Imagine dinner at The Sole Proprietor followed by a stunning performance.
  • The Worcester Art Museum (WAM): A leisurely stroll through WAM, home to over 35,000 artworks, can be a wonderfully contemplative and culturally rich prelude to dinner, sparking conversation before you even sit down.
  • Mechanics Hall: For lovers of classical music or grand architecture, attending a performance in this stunning 1857 Renaissance Revival-style venue can be a deeply moving experience before heading to a sophisticated meal at Via Italian Table.
  • Post-Dinner Relaxation:
  • Elm Park: A gentle evening walk through this historic, recently renovated 60-acre park can be a beautiful way to wind down and chat after a delicious meal, especially during spring or fall.
  • Redemption Rock Brewing Company: If you're looking for a relaxed, post-dinner drink, Redemption Rock offers a diverse selection of craft beers in a welcoming space. While not a traditional "romantic restaurant," it can be a great casual add-on for beer enthusiasts.

Your Practical Playbook for a Seamless Date Night

Choosing the right restaurant is just the first step. Here's how to ensure your romantic evening in Worcester goes off without a hitch:

  1. Know Your Partner's Preferences: This is paramount. Does your partner love seafood, Italian, or something more adventurous? Do they prefer quiet intimacy or a lively buzz? Are they particular about decor? The more aligned the choice is with their tastes, the more special it will feel.
  2. Make Reservations (Especially for Weekends): Worcester's best romantic restaurants fill up quickly. For Bocado, The Sole Proprietor, deadhorse hill, Via Italian Table, or Lock 50, a reservation is highly recommended, sometimes weeks in advance for prime weekend slots. Don't leave it to chance.
  3. Consider Your Budget: Worcester offers romantic options across various price points. Be honest with yourself about what you're comfortable spending, and choose a place where you can relax and enjoy without worrying about the bill.
  4. Check the Dress Code: While many Worcester establishments are "smart casual," a truly romantic evening might call for dressing up. A quick look at the restaurant's website or a call ahead can clarify expectations, ensuring you both feel appropriately attired.
  5. Plan Parking: Especially in downtown Worcester, knowing your parking options beforehand can save stress. Many restaurants have nearby lots or street parking, but it's worth a quick check to avoid last-minute scrambling.
  6. Communicate Special Requests: Celebrating an anniversary? Have a dietary restriction? Let the restaurant know when you make your reservation. Good establishments will often go the extra mile to make your evening perfect.
